"Czech Pilsner" Czech Pale Lager beer recipe by Nelson Smither. All Grain, ABV 4.64%, IBU 48.28, SRM 3.84, Fermentables: (German Pilsener Malt, Carahell) Hops: (Perle, Saaz)
